- Jack White's band The Dead Weather have announced their Spring tour dates in advance of their new album, which could be released as early as April. The tour begins in San Francisco on April 15 and winds up on May 2 at the New Orleans Jazz & Heritage Festival.

- Jet will kick off a new round of North American touring on March 5 in Toronto. Crash Kings will open all dates. Jet will also perform on February 24 as part of the 2010 Olympic Winter Games in Vancouver, BC.

- Radiohead drummer Phil Selway has announced a solo tour of Europe to promote his as-yet-untitled debut solo album. The tour will run through Italy, Spain and Portugal in late March and early April, according to Spinner.
- Riding the success of his newest single, "Smile," Uncle Cracker has announced a new leg of his Happy Hour Tour. The dates begin on March 11 in Flint, MI and wrap up in Lynchburg, VA. He has also been added to the list of twenty-two scheduled bands to perform at this year's 17th annual 'Le festival De Mardi Gras' festival in Lafayette Cajun Field. The 5 day event from Friday, February 12-16 at the home bank soundstage will feature great live music, carnival rides, Cajun foods and entertainment for the whole family.
- Modest Mouse, LCD Soundsystem and the reunited Pavement will headline this summer's Pitchfork Music Festival in Chicago from July 16-18 in Union Park. Modest Mouse will headline the first night, with LCD Soundsystem on Saturday and Pavement on Sunday. The rest of the lineup is due to announced any day.
- Slash announced on his blog this week that Alter Bridge's Myles Kennedy will sing lead on the guitarist's upcoming tour. Kennedy sings on a track on Slash's impending solo release, simply called Slash, and due out in April.
